Chain of Thought (CoT) Optimizationとは
Chain of Thought (CoT) Optimizationとは、Chain-of-Thought (CoT) Optimizationは、大規模言語モデル(LLM)の推論能力を向上させるための手法である
読み: チェーンオブソートサイテキカ
CoTプロンプティングによって生成された思考連鎖を分析し、モデルのパフォーマンスを改善する。この最適化プロセスは、より正確で効率的なLLMの実現に貢献する。
かんたんに言うと
LLMが思考過程を明らかにするCoTプロンプティングを使い、その思考過程を改善して、より賢くする技術である。
CoT Optimizationの概要
Chain-of-Thought (CoT) Optimizationは、LLMが複雑な問題を解決する際に、段階的な思考プロセスを生成するように促すCoTプロンプティングを基盤とする。生成された思考連鎖を分析することで、モデルの弱点や改善点を発見できる。この分析結果を基に、プロンプトの調整やモデルのファインチューニングを行い、推論能力の向上を目指す。CoT Optimizationは、特に複雑なタスクにおいて、LLMの性能を大きく引き出す可能性がある。
CoT Optimizationのプロセス
CoT Optimizationの一般的なプロセスは、まずCoTプロンプティングを用いてLLMに推論させることから始まる。次に、生成された思考連鎖を評価し、誤りや非効率な部分を特定する。特定された問題点に基づいて、プロンプトを修正したり、モデルをファインチューニングしたりする。このプロセスを繰り返すことで、LLMはより正確で効率的な思考連鎖を生成できるようになる。
CoT Optimizationの応用例
CoT Optimizationは、様々な分野で応用されている。例えば、数学の問題解決、論理パズル、コーディングなど、複雑な推論を必要とするタスクにおいて、その効果を発揮する。また、医療診断や金融分析など、専門知識を必要とする分野でも、CoT OptimizationによってLLMの性能を向上させることが期待されている。今後、CoT Optimizationは、LLMの応用範囲をさらに広げる上で重要な役割を果たすと考えられる。
